Openfoodfacts

live Utility

Open Food Facts MCP.

5 tools
0ms auth
free tier 50 calls/day

Tools

product

Product by barcode.

No parameters required.

Try it
category

Products by category.

No parameters required.

Try it
brand

Products by brand.

No parameters required.

Try it
country

Products from a country.

No parameters required.

Try it

Test with curl

The gateway speaks JSON-RPC 2.0 over HTTP POST. You can test any pack directly from the terminal.

List available tools
bash
curl -X POST https://gateway.pipeworx.io/openfoodfacts/mcp \
  -H "Content-Type: application/json" \
  -d '{"jsonrpc":"2.0","id":1,"method":"tools/list"}'
Call a tool
bash
curl -X POST https://gateway.pipeworx.io/openfoodfacts/mcp \
  -H "Content-Type: application/json" \
  -d '{"jsonrpc":"2.0","id":2,"method":"tools/call","params":{"name":"product","arguments":{}}}'

Use with the SDK

Install @pipeworx/sdk to call tools from any TypeScript/Node project.

TypeScript
import { Pipeworx } from '@pipeworx/sdk';
const px = new Pipeworx();
const result = await px.call("product", {});
ask_pipeworx
// Or ask in plain English:
const answer = await px.ask("open food facts mcp");